Corten Steel: Unveiling its Unique Oxidative Armor

Corten steel, a intriguing alloy, has captured the fascination of engineers and designers alike. Its ability to develop a self-protective layer through a process known as oxidation sets it apart from conventional steels. This patina, far from being a sign of deterioration, acts as an durable barrier against the elements.

The formation of this protective layer occurs when corten steel is exposed to moisture. The iron in the steel reacts with oxygen, creating a layer of iron oxide that gradually thickens over time. This evolution results in a rich, rusty color that is both visually striking and functionally effective.

  • Additionally, corten steel's exceptional resistance to corrosion makes it ideal for applications in harsh environments, such as coastal areas or industrial settings.
  • As a result, its durability and low maintenance requirements offer to its popularity in architectural design and infrastructure projects.

Corten steel's unique oxidative armor not only enhances its longevity but also imparts a distinct artistic appeal. Its weathered appearance adds a touch of rusticity to buildings and sculptures, making it a popular choice for those seeking a contemporary aesthetic.

Corrosion Resistance and Beyond: The Multifaceted Properties of Corten Steel

Corten steel is renowned for its exceptional protection from oxidation. This remarkable attribute stems from the unique composition of the steel, which forms a tenacious patina when exposed to atmospheric elements. This barrier effectively prevents further corrosion, granting Corten steel its famed longevity. However, the strengths of Corten steel extend far beyond its resistance to rust.

Its exceptional robustness makes it ideal for applications requiring withstanding heavy loads. Additionally, Corten steel exhibits formability, allowing it to be readily shaped into complex designs. Furthermore, its distinctive reddish-brown patina adds a unique aesthetic element to architectural and industrial structures.

This versatile material has found applications in a wide array of fields, including construction, transportation, and production. From bridges and buildings to sculptures and ships, Corten steel's multifaceted properties make it a preferred choice for projects demanding both durability and attractive finish.
